What Information is Typically Included?
When you look at the Gary Post-Tribune obituaries today, you'll find a wealth of information. Most obituaries will list the full name of the deceased, their date of birth, and the date of their passing. They often include details about their family, such as names of surviving spouses, children, grandchildren, and sometimes even great-grandchildren. Beyond family details, obituaries usually provide information about the deceased's life and accomplishments. This can include where they grew up, their education, their career, military service, hobbies, and any significant contributions they made to their community or chosen field. These details help us understand who the person was and what was important to them. It’s a way to honor their individuality and the unique path they walked. The Gary Post-Tribune often includes personal anecdotes or descriptions that bring the person to life for the reader. For example, an obituary might mention a passion for gardening, a love of classic movies, or a dedication to volunteer work, offering a glimpse into their personality and interests. Finally, and very practically, obituaries will detail the funeral or memorial service arrangements. This includes the date, time, and location of any viewings, services, or burials. They may also include information about where donations can be made in lieu of flowers, often to a charity that was meaningful to the deceased or their family. This practical information is vital for anyone wishing to pay their respects or offer support.
